Transaction eab2a8d0a594ba1dc95bfe6206cb4f3a2b2fc1a5e43b8d19503097184eda101c

1 Input
2 Outputs
  • eab2a8d0a594ba1dc95bfe6206cb4f3a2b2fc1a5e43b8d19503097184eda101c:0
  • value  695271869
    address  1FWQiwK27EnGXb6BiBMRLJvunJQZZPMcGd
  • eab2a8d0a594ba1dc95bfe6206cb4f3a2b2fc1a5e43b8d19503097184eda101c:1
  • value  150000
    address  3MFTzoj5apUCusXAdsteWxxSxC8NLka8SX